Ayesha Takia speaks out after case filed against husband: It was a night of horror for our family

HINDUSTAN TIMES (March 6, 2025)

Former actor Ayesha Takia penned a note on Instagram Stories on Tuesday after a case was filed against her husband, entrepreneur Abu Farhan Azmi, and two locals by Goa Police for “creating a ruckus” in North Goa’s Candolim area over rash driving.

Farhan, who was driving a luxury SUV, was stopped by some locals in the Candolim area and a fight took place. He called the police and reportedly told the locals to back off, warning them that he had a licensed firearm for protection.

Now, Ayesha has claimed that her husband and son were bullied and left traumatized: “It was a night of horror for our family up until this morning... My husband and son were brutally bullied and feared for their lives as goons tormented them for hours.”

The 38-year-old added, “The hatred for Maharashtra has reached unbelievable heights in Goa... as they repeatedly cursed Farhan and my son for being from Maharashtra and having a big car.”

She added that they have “video proof and evidence”. A police release states that “the individuals involved were fighting in a public place, disturbing public peace, and causing affray”.
